Mengambil alih pemilik dan grup di Linux
Pernah install WordPress dalam VPS tapi pas update diminta akses FTP? Atau yang lebih sederhana lagi saat anda ingin edit file di Linux malah muncul pesan error You are not the owner, so you cannot change these permissions.
atau Operation not permitted
dan sebagainya. Ya, ini adalah pesan kesalahan bahwa anda bukan pemilik file atau direktori tersebut dan juga bukan dalam grup yang memiliki ijin.
Biasanya bagi yang baru pertama kali mencoba hosting WordPress dalam VPS tidak ada masalah pada saat instalasinya, tapi pas ada update kelabakan karena tiba – tiba minta username dan password dari FTP untuk melanjutkan prosesnya. Padahal tidak ada FTP server yang terinstall dan kalau sampai perlu dipasang malah bikin repot juga.
Solusinya adalah tentu diganti ke user Linux yang perlu ijinnya dan hampir pasti bukan root
. Perintahnya sendiri sangatlah mudah:
chown nama_user:nama_group /tempat/file/atau/direktori
Gampang kan?
Tapi kalau dilakukan satu per satu ya keriting jari ngetiknya. 😛 Perlu lebih pintar lagi cara kerjanya, dan kita tinggal mengotomatiskan saja:
chown -R nama_user:nama_group /tempat/direktori
Dimana parameter -R
ini artinya rekursif yakni semua dan yang ada didalamnya akan dimodifikasi owner juga groupnya. Kalau banyak isinya bisa ditinggal minum kopi dulu. 😀
Oh ya, kalau masalah ini anda alami pada web hosting maka samakan dengan user web servernya. Cek saja nama prosesnya aktif dengan menggunakan user apa.